Demographics details for Frankfort, KY vs North fort myers, FL
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Frankfort, KY vs North fort myers, FL.
Data | Frankfort | North fort myers |
---|---|---|
Population | 28,391 | 42,492 |
Median Age | 34.2 years | 64.0 years |
Median Income | $53,905 | $53,705 |
Married Families | 31.0% | 47.0% |
Poverty Level | 12% | 9% |
Unemployment Rate | 4.5 | 3.2 |
Population Comparison: Frankfort vs North fort myers
- The population in North fort myers is higher at 42,492, compared to 28,391 in Frankfort.
- The median age in North fort myers is higher at 64.0 years, compared to 34.2 years in Frankfort.
- Frankfort has a higher median income of $53,905 compared to $53,705 in North fort myers.
- In North fort myers, the percentage of married families is higher at 47.0%, compared to 31.0% in Frankfort.
- Frankfort has a higher poverty level at 12% compared to 9% in North fort myers.
- The unemployment rate in Frankfort is higher at 4.5%, compared to 3.2% in North fort myers.
Demographics
Demographics Frankfort vs North fort myers provide insight into the diversity of the communities to compare.
Demographic | Frankfort | North fort myers |
---|---|---|
Black | 12 | 1 |
White | 71 | 82 |
Asian | 3 | 1 |
Hispanic | 6 | 10 |
Two or More Races | 8 | 6 |
American Indian | Data is updating | Data is updating |
Demographics Comparison: Frankfort vs North fort myers
- A higher percentage of Black residents are in Frankfort at 12% compared to 1% in North fort myers.
- The percentage of White residents is higher in North fort myers at 82% compared to 71% in Frankfort.
- The Asian population is larger in Frankfort at 3% compared to 1% in North fort myers.
- North fort myers has a higher percentage of Hispanic residents at 10%, compared to 6% in Frankfort.
- More residents identify as two or more races in Frankfort at 8% compared to 6% in North fort myers.
- The percentage of American Indian residents is the same in both Frankfort and North fort myers at 0%.
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| Frankfort | North fort myers |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 18.1% | 16.1% |
Physical Health Not Good | 13.0% | 11.2% |
Depression | 26.4% | 19.9% |
Smoking | 19.4% | 20.3% |
Binge Drinking | 14.5% | 18.6% |
Obesity | 38.6% | 27.1% |
Disability Percentage | 16.0% | 20.0% |
Health Statistics Comparison: Frankfort vs North fort myers
- More residents in Frankfort report poor mental health at 18.1% compared to 16.1% in North fort myers.
- Depression is more prevalent in Frankfort at 26.4% compared to 19.9% in North fort myers.
- North fort myers has a higher smoking rate at 20.3% compared to 19.4% in Frankfort.
- More residents engage in binge drinking in North fort myers at 18.6% compared to 14.5% in Frankfort.
- Obesity rates are higher in Frankfort at 38.6% compared to 27.1% in North fort myers.
- There is a higher percentage of disabled individuals in North fort myers at 20.0% compared to 16.0% in Frankfort.
